I practice Solution-Focused Brief Therapy, a strengths-based approach that emphasizes what is already working and helps identify the resources and abilities you may not yet recognize in yourself. I also incorporate evidence-based strategies such as acceptance, mindfulness, and behavioral activation to support growth and help clients develop effective tools for lasting change. I have experience working with individuals experiencing OCD, anxiety, depression, and substance use concerns. What stands out about my approach is that I focus on helping clients identify and build on their strengths from the very beginning. I use a solution-focused, strengths-based approach supported by CBT to help clients gain insight into unhelpful thought patterns, develop practical coping skills, and make meaningful changes. Rather than spending too much time on what is wrong, I help clients recognize what is already working and use that as a foundation for progress. This approach is collaborative, goal-oriented, and designed to help clients leave therapy with greater confidence, clarity, and tools they can use in daily life.
